Course structure

• Introduction to Inclusive Music Composition • Understanding Accessibility in Music • Techniques for Collaborative Composition • Adapting Music for Diverse Learners • Technology Tools for Inclusive Music Making • Cultural Considerations in Composition • Legal and Ethical Issues in Inclusive Music • Assessment and Evaluation in Inclusive Music • Creating Inclusive Music Curriculum • Professional Development for Inclusive Music Educators
